Official record

Development description

The construction of a) a single storey extension on the ground floor to the rear consisting of a new kitchen, dining and sitting area, b) a single storey extension on the ground floor to the side consisting of a new utility and home office and c) a first floor extension to the side of the dwelling incorporating a new bedroom, bathroom, extended bedroom area with a roof window to the front and to the side together with all associated site works
